catp
catp is a flavour of cat with STDERR progress printer.
Install
go install github.com/bool64/progress/cmd/catp@latest
or download from releases.
wget https://github.com/bool64/progress/releases/latest/download/linux_amd64.tar.gz && tar xf linux_amd64.tar.gz && rm linux_amd64.tar.gz
./catp -version
Usage
Usage of catp:
-dbg-cpu-prof string
write first 10 seconds of CPU profile to file
-dbg-mem-prof string
write heap profile to file after 10 seconds
-grep value
grep pattern, may contain multiple OR patterns separated by \|,
each -grep value is added with AND logic, akin to extra '| grep foo',
for example, you can use '-grep bar\|baz -grep foo' to only keep lines that have (bar OR baz) AND foo
-no-progress
disable progress printing
-out-dir string
output to directory instead of STDOUT
files will be written to out dir with original base names
disables output flag
-output string
output to file instead of STDOUT
-parallel int
number of parallel readers if multiple files are provided
lines from different files will go to output simultaneouslyuse 0 for multi-threaded zst decoder (slightly faster at cost of more CPU) (default 1)
-progress-json string
write current progress to a file
-version
print version and exit
Examples
Feed a file into jq field extractor.
catp get-key.log | jq .context.callback.Data.Nonce > get-key.jq
get-key.log: 4.0% bytes read, 39856 lines processed, 7968.7 l/s, 41.7 MB/s, elapsed 5s, remaining 1m59s
get-key.log: 8.1% bytes read, 79832 lines processed, 7979.9 l/s, 41.8 MB/s, elapsed 10s, remaining 1m54s

Run log filtering (lines containing foo bar or baz) on multiple files in background (with screen) and output to a
new file.
screen -dmS foo12 ./catp -output ~/foo-2023-07-12.log -grep "foo bar\|baz" /home/logs/server-2023-07-12*
# attaching to screen
screen -r foo12
